For Lu Bicheng, who had been smart and precocious since childhood, but lost his father at a young age and had his family property taken away from him.
, her husband's family broke off the engagement, and after a series of blows, she could only live a life of dependence on others. Such an experience was enough to destroy a fragile soul, but it failed to stop her from moving forward. As early as more than ten years ago, she had written "
"Ta Kung Pao", known as "China's first female editor". Because of her outstanding talent and outstanding literary talent. She is known as "the first person in three hundred years" for her lyrics. What's even more rare is that she has the courage and talent to participate in
She founded Beiyang Women's Public School and became "the first Chinese woman to take charge of school affairs." After the Republic of China, she got involved in politics and became the president's secretary.

"She was famous for her nursing work in Crimea and was known as the "Goddess of the Lamp". She was the world's first real female nurse. She pioneered the nursing career and died on March 16, 1908, at the age of 88.
She was awarded the Freedom of the City of London Award. In the 1950s, Britain, France, Turkey and Russia fought the Crimean War. The mortality rate of British field soldiers was as high as 42%. She tried her best to fight with the British side to open a field hospital in
Hospital, providing medical care to soldiers. She analyzed mountains of military files. She pointed out that in the Crimean Campaign, the reasons for the death of British soldiers were contracted diseases outside the battlefield and injuries without proper care after being injured on the battlefield.
Serious death, but not many people actually died on the battlefield. She even used circular diagrams to illustrate these information. Later, she led 38 nurses to the front line and served in the field hospital. She tried her best to overcome all difficulties and provide
She provided necessary daily necessities and food for the wounded and provided them with careful care. In just about half a year, the mortality rate of the wounded dropped to 2%. Every night, she patrolled with a wind lantern in hand, and the wounded and sick warmly
Call her ‘The Lady with the Lamp’.”
